Every exam cycle brings the same quiet worry to registrars and academic leaders: how many students shared answers before the paper even reached the room? Multiple-choice questions are efficient to grade but notoriously easy to leak. When every student receives the identical question order and identical answer sequence, one photographed paper can compromise an entire cohort. The solution is not stricter invigilation alone—it is structural. A quiz shuffler generator for campus administrators changes the exam from a single target into dozens of distinct versions, making collusion impractical and grading still straightforward.
The Real Issue: Static Papers Reward the First Leak
Traditional MCQ papers assume trust. One student finishes early, snaps a photo, and within minutes a group chat has the full answer key. Even without malicious intent, students sitting in adjacent seats naturally glance at different answer patterns—unless those patterns are different. Static exams also create administrative friction: when a paper is compromised, you must rewrite questions, reprint booklets, and reschedule sittings. That costs staff hours and delays results.
The operational problem is not cheating itself. It is that your assessment format makes cheating easy. If every version is identical, you are asking invigilators to police behavior that the paper design should have prevented.

What Good Looks Like in Practice
Imagine a 40-question midterm. You paste the question set into the tool, select four versions, and enable both question shuffling and answer-option shuffling. The generator produces four distinct papers. Version 1 might start with question 17, while Version 3 starts with question 3. Within each question, the A-B-C-D options appear in different positions. Every version includes a matching answer key, so your teaching assistants do not need to reverse-engineer anything.
The practical test of good output is simple: two students sitting side by side should never see the same question number at the same time, nor the same letter for the same correct answer. When that holds, the paper is structurally fair.
Common Mistakes When Shuffling Exams
The first mistake is shuffling questions but not answer options. This still prevents answer-key sharing, but it leaves a pattern: if every version has the same correct letter positions, a student can memorize “all answers are B” and score above chance. Shuffle both layers.
The second mistake is generating versions manually in a spreadsheet. You will introduce duplicate questions or miss an answer key. Human shuffling is error-prone precisely when you are under deadline pressure.
The third mistake is ignoring the answer key entirely. Some teams shuffle questions but then mark against the original key, producing wrong grades. Every shuffled version must carry its own key, and that key must be printed or saved with the version label.
The fourth mistake is assuming shuffling fixes poorly written questions. If a question is ambiguous, shuffling does not make it clearer. Use this tool after question review, not as a substitute for it.
How to Evaluate a Quiz Shuffler for Your Institution
Start with data privacy. The tool should run entirely in the browser with no upload, no login, and no server-side storage. If your institution handles FERPA or GDPR-regulated student data, a tool that never sees the data is the safest option.
Next, check output format. Can you copy the generated versions directly into your exam template? Does each version include a clear answer key? Can you control the number of versions (two, three, or four) and toggle question and answer shuffling independently?
